Man arrested for making meth in Walmart

Method known as 'shake and bake'

Updated: Wednesday, 20 Jun 2012, 8:06 AM EDT
Published : Wednesday, 20 Jun 2012, 8:06 AM EDT

MENTOR, Ohio (CNN/WEWS) - A man in northeastern Ohio was arrested for allegedly making meth inside a Walmart.

Store security officers say they spotted 37-year-old James Richardson placing crystal meth ingredients in his shopping cart, combining them in a salt shaker he pulled off a shelf and then shaking the container.

It's a method known as "shake and bake."

Police arrested Richardson as he tried to leave the store.
